3. No nippers unless have hangnails

Cuticle nippers should be used only when you have a hangnail. Even if you use moisturizers on a regular basis, you might still suffer from hangnails from time to time. Sometimes the only tool that can help you solve the issue is your nippers.

4. Opt for nail polish remover that does not contain acetone

Non-acetone nail polish removers are better than those that contain acetone. Non-acetone formulas do not dry the nail. If your nails are dry and peeling, try a non-acetone polish remover.
